The AOET Health Center

The Operation One Health Center Campaign funds the AOET Health Center staff and daily operations.
The AOET Health Center is located in a high-need, low-resourced community in the densely populated town of Bugembe in the Eastern Region of Uganda.

The Health Center offers quality care, which includes immunizations, malaria testing and treatment, HIV testing and care, maternal healthcare and deliveries, vasectomies, treatment of respiratory illnesses, diarrheal diseases, high blood pressure, health education and more. They serve the local community, sponsored children and their families, and AOET’s full staff. Currently the Health Center employs 18 Ugandan staff: a clinician, midwife, nurses, laboratory techs and health counselors.
